Output 59fe021612739d2b007b9e4272d6efc97dea974663f702e5a724eb3266cfbe95:43

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8257316a4c5f61c254bcb6c9a558101f2f3ce5eb5a2e0523dd589f7d74ea49cd
address
bc1psftnz6jvtasuy49ukmy62kqsruhnee0ttghq2g7atz0h6a82f8xs0dh0r6
transaction
59fe021612739d2b007b9e4272d6efc97dea974663f702e5a724eb3266cfbe95
spent
true